1. Consider XML data given by the following DTD:<!ELEMENT broadway ((theater | concert | opera)*)><!ELEMENT theater (title, address, date, price*)><!ELEMENT concert (title, type, date, price*)><!ELEMENT opera (title, date, price*)>Elements that are not defined are PCDATA.
(a) Write a XPath expression that returns all titles in the XML document(b) Write a XQuery that returns the addresses of all theaters that have some tickets under $35 on 2010-01-01 and the titles of their show on that night.(c) Write a XQuery that returns all concert titles whose type is chamber orchestra where the average ticket price is at least $50.(d) Write a XQuery that based on the above XML document constructs a new XML document with the following structure:
<!ELEMENT groupedByDate (day*)><!ELEMENT day (date, show*)><!ELEMENT show (title, price*)>
